Choosing the Right Style and Theme
What aspects shape the ideal bathroom style and theme for a homeowner? Homeowners ought to examine color palettes, fixtures, and materials that resonate with their personal aesthetic. A modern bathroom often incorporates sleek lines, neutral tones, and minimalist accessories, while a traditional theme often presents ornate details, rich woods, and classic tiles. Coastal styles adopt airy colors and natural textures, creating a serene ambiance, whereas eclectic designs can blend various elements for a unique touch. Functionality also plays a vital role; styles should meet practical needs and improve the space's overall flow. Ultimately, the chosen theme should express the homeowner's personality and create a cohesive look, guaranteeing that the bathroom serves as both a functional space and a personal retreat.
Important Restoration Points
Various factors need to be considered when planning a bathroom renovation, and detailed consideration of each is crucial for a positive outcome. First, establishing a budget is vital to stop overspending and to guide design choices. Next, examining the existing plumbing and electrical systems can stop costly modifications later. Space planning is another essential consideration, guaranteeing that the layout maximizes functionality and flow. Choosing appropriate lighting is essential, as it can substantially impact the ambiance and usability of the space. In addition, ventilation cannot be neglected, as it helps stop moisture buildup and mold. Finally, incorporating accessibility features can increase usability for all family members, making the bathroom a more accommodating environment.
State-of-the-Art Components and Installations
Integrating innovative materials and fixtures can significantly enhance both the aesthetic and functional aspects of a bathroom renovation. High-performance options such as quartz and recycled glass countertops offer durability while contributing to a sleek appearance. Water-saving fixtures, including low-flow toilets and touchless faucets, not only support sustainability but also introduce modern convenience. Furthermore, the use of large-format tiles can create an illusion of space, reducing grout lines for a clean look. Innovative lighting solutions, like LED mirrors and backlit sconces, add ambiance while improving visibility. Additionally, smart technology, such as programmable thermostats and voice-activated controls, enhances user experience. These advancements ensure that a bathroom renovation remains not only stylish but also practical for contemporary living.

Clever Storage Solutions
Although numerous property owners encounter the issue of restricted bathroom space, clever storage systems can turn even the most compact areas into efficient retreats. Utilizing vertical space is essential; wall-fixed shelves or cabinets can organize personal care items and towels without consuming floor room. In Bathroom Remodel addition, dual-purpose furniture, including vanities with incorporated storage, enhances practicality. Corner cabinets make excellent use of typically wasted space, whereas bins and baskets can systematically organize supplies under sinks. Installing hanging fixtures and holders for linens and accessories additionally improves convenience. With a thoughtful approach to storage, residents can build a tidy atmosphere that both looks attractive and addresses their daily demands efficiently. Focusing on systematic arrangement is crucial to a triumphant bathroom upgrade.

Multi-Use Fixtures
In today's bathroom upgrades, multipurpose fixtures appear as vital features that improve both functionality and spatial efficiency. These advanced fixtures fulfill various functions, enabling homeowners to enhance practicality while limiting mess. As an illustration, vanities with incorporated storage solutions can house toiletries and linens, decreasing the need for additional cabinetry. Combined shower and bathtub units provide adaptability, catering to different preferences in bathing options. Wall-mounted faucets save counter space and ease cleaning, while heated towel racks offer warmth and accessibility without consuming floor space. Moreover, smart mirrors fitted with LED lighting and Bluetooth speakers merge aesthetics with technology, enhancing the overall experience. Emphasizing efficiency, these fixtures not only elevate the design of a bathroom but also meet the practical needs of modern living.

What Is the Typical Duration of a Bathroom Renovation Project?
A standard bathroom renovation takes approximately four to six weeks to complete. This timeframe can vary depending on the project's complexity, the availability of materials, and the contractor's schedule, along with other factors.
What's the Average Price for a Bathroom Remodel?
A bathroom renovation typically costs from $5,000 to $15,000, based on factors such as size, materials, and labor. High-end remodels can top $30,000, especially when incorporating luxury fixtures and custom designs.
Is It Necessary to Have a Permit for My Renovation?
Regardless of whether a permit is necessary for renovations is determined by local regulations and the scope of work. Typically, structural changes, plumbing, or electrical work usually require permits, while minor cosmetic updates may not. Checking local codes is recommended.
What's the Best Method to Find a Reliable Contractor?
To identify a reputable contractor, homeowners should seek recommendations from trusted acquaintances, examine online reviews, check credentials, and perform interviews. Comparing multiple estimates and verifying references will also help guarantee a trustworthy choice for the renovation project.
